In Thornton Wilder's play "Our Town," Simon Stimson, the town's choirmaster, meets a tragic end by committing suicide. His struggles with Alcoholism and feelings of isolation lead him to take his own life, highlighting the themes of despair and the challenges of human existence. His death serves as a poignant reminder of the hidden struggles individuals face within a seemingly idyllic community.
